General description
●The PCA8565 is a CMOS real time clock/calendar optimized for low power consumption. A programmable clock output, interrupt output and voltage-low detector are also provided. All address and data are transferred serially via a two-line bidirectional I2C-bus. Maximum bus speed is 400 kbit/s. The built-in word address register is incremented automatically after each written or read data byte.
●Features
●Provides year, month, day, weekday, hours, minutes and seconds based on 32.768 kHz quartz crystal
●Century flag
●Clock operating voltage: 1.8 to 5.5 V
●Extended operating temperature range:−40 to +125°C
●Low backup current; typical 0.5µA at VDD= 3.0 V and Tamb=25°C
●400 kHz two-wire I2C-bus interface (at VDD= 1.8 to 5.5 V)
●Programmable clock output for peripheral devices (32.768 kHz, 1024 Hz, 32 Hz and 1 Hz)
●Alarm and timer functions
●Integrated oscillator capacitor
●Internal power-on reset
●I2C-bus slave address: read A3H and write A2H
●Open-drain interrupt pin.
